netsh http show servicestate
Shows you all your HTTP.sys registered servers.
The kernel parses the http shit for you and everything, it's really weird and I hate it, but comes with the advantage that https and shit usually just work out of the box and you can register most anything by a path prefix or hostname or whatever.

That’s just standard windows behavior and also AMD is to blame since the WHQL driver version is always a slightly newer revision number than the actual driver so windows just overwrites your shit since it thinks it’s outdated. You can disable automatic driver updates to prevent this.

Microsoft fired their entire manual QA team in 2014~2015, replacing them by having devs test their own code.
Then a few years later after that storm had settled, they doubled down and got rid of the huge expense that was their renowned hardware testing setup, where they had rows and rows of huge unique realworld hardware configurations to test Windows on. All of that was tossed out and replaced by virtual machines. Which of course are worth jack shit for testing low-level problems. Hence the fuckery with the SSDs that came about of late. All the instabilities with video driver hardware accelaration. Etc. etc. The list goes on and on.
A few years after that they switched their development model into a 6-month 2-phase ping-pong: first 6 months of the year focused ONLY on feature development; next 6 focused ONLY on patching features already in the production code. Which prompted everyone that cared about meeting targets and not being fired for being unproductive, to ACTUALLY switch to a toss-it-all-up-against-the-wall-and-see-what-sticks project mentality. the thing that opened the floodgates for linux gaming was DXVK, not Proton. Proton is wine bundled with dxvk and integrated into steam. it makes using wine/dxvk easier, but it didn't create anything new.
it should stand out that anyone who brings this up always mentions proton, even though steam was ported to linux several years earlier, and the reason is because it's actually dxvk that made the breakthrough.

Field validation fuck up, accidentally baking a build of your software with the same validation logic tied to the wrong instance of a particular input.
Valve had the same thing happen with 2FA recovery keys for Steam, which are a few digits longer than the regular 2FA TOTP key. There were some versions of Steam where they attached the same max length input validation to both, which broke the account recovery feature.
